Output 6490833eb332ccf7385a94796b72bbced59cfcfcb7781309a1cef8368b9a8590:30

value
809090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ac39278fcac4107b3d22b0f9a4d886288410d25 OP_EQUAL
address
373jQG8guWUiYfxL7cCtPXk6JKmHjB6GWd
transaction
6490833eb332ccf7385a94796b72bbced59cfcfcb7781309a1cef8368b9a8590
spent
true